Pith


Definition:

  • (n.) The soft spongy substance in the center of the stems of many plants and trees, especially those of the dicotyledonous or exogenous classes. It consists of cellular tissue.
  • (n.) The spongy interior substance of a feather.
  • (n.) The spinal cord; the marrow.
  • (n.) Hence: The which contains the strength of life; the vital or essential part; concentrated force; vigor; strength; importance; as, the speech lacked pith.
  • (v. t.) To destroy the central nervous system of (an animal, as a frog), as by passing a stout wire or needle up and down the vertebral canal.

Sith


Definition:

  • (prep., adv., & conj.) Since; afterwards; seeing that.
  • (n.) Alt. of Sithe
